LlgkfIcaq

LlgkfIcaq

  • No Rating Found
  • IjpvcBhGFMrnZN, lLZVaniEruPCNzfF GidlQrEKOMkL, omPENuYdUfe, Zimbabwe
  • 7099397019

No products were found of this vendor!